- Hootsuite Insights - This tool uses AI algorithms to analyze social media data from various platforms, including Twitter, Facebook, and Instagram. It provides businesses with insights into customer sentiment, brand perception, and competitor activity, allowing them to make data-driven decisions about their marketing strategies.
- Persado's AI Copywriting Platform - Persado's AI-powered platform uses natural language processing (NLP) to analyze billions of data points from various sources, including social media, customer reviews, and brand messaging. It then generates personalized copy that resonates with customers and drives engagement and conversions.
- Albert - This AI-powered marketing automation tool uses machine learning algorithms to optimize advertising campaigns across multiple channels, including display, search, social, and video. It analyzes historical campaign data to identify patterns and make predictions about future performance, allowing businesses to allocate their ad spend more effectively.
Now, let's talk about the trade-offs of using AI-powered digital marketing tools:
- Cost - AI-powered digital marketing tools can be expensive, with some platforms charging per user or per feature. This can make them out of reach for smaller businesses with limited budgets.
- Complexity - Many AI-powered digital marketing tools are complex and require a significant investment in time and resources to set up and manage effectively. Small businesses may not have the expertise or manpower to fully leverage these tools.
- Data Privacy Concerns - AI-powered digital marketing tools rely on large amounts of data to make predictions about consumer behavior. This raises concerns about data privacy and security, particularly in light of recent high-profile data breaches.
- Reliance on Technology - Finally, there's the issue of reliance on technology. AI-powered digital marketing tools are only as effective as the algorithms they use. If these algorithms fail to accurately predict consumer behavior or make incorrect predictions, businesses may end up making poor decisions based on faulty data.
